Hell has come to Sygera. In the city of Moldevar, xenos aircraft battle the Imperial navy in the skies, and nightmares stalk the streets – creatures of metal, bodies crafted like skeletons with claws in place of hands, draped with the flesh of their victims. Against them stand a pitiful few defenders, among them Sister Hospitaller Lucia, who stands as a symbol of the God-Emperor for the people of Moldevar in these dark times. As the survivors rally around her, can Lucia lead them to salvation?

Miles A. Drake's debut Black Library short story, The Flesh Tithe follows Sister Hospitaller Lucia of the Order of the Ebon Chalice as she must take up her bolter once again as Sygera is besieged by Flayed Ones of the Necrons.

My favorite aspect of The Flesh Tithe was the relationship between Lucia and Raul, an enforcer that quickly joins the barricade at Lucia's convent, and Sergeant Nevekarion of the Death Spectres. I found myself dreading when Raul is at the forefront of the fighting. Their endings left a bittersweet taste in my mouth.

Speaking of the ending, I was surprised at how it concluded. Due to knowing how Cavan Scott's Flayed, the other Death Spectres short story, ended, I was expecting a twist along those lines. And while the story was heading down such a downer ending, the end paid off Lucia's relationship with Nevekarion to create a more hopeful twist.

Overall, a very good debut for Miles A. Drake! I hope he gets the chance to write a full-length Death Spectres story in the future!
